Key Considerations for Property Developers in the UAE

  1. Reputation and Track Record:

    • Established developers often have a proven track record of delivering projects on time and to a high standard.
    • Researching past projects can provide insights into the quality and reliability of the developer.
  2. Financial Stability:

    • Financially stable developers are more likely to complete projects without delays.
    • Look for developers with strong financial backing or partnerships with reputable financial institutions.
  3. Quality of Construction:

    • The quality of materials and construction techniques used is crucial for the longevity and value of the property.
    • Visiting completed projects can give you a sense of the developer's commitment to quality.
  4. Customer Service:

    • Good developers offer excellent customer service, both during the sales process and after the handover.
    • Check reviews and testimonials from previous buyers to gauge customer satisfaction.
  5. Legal Compliance:

    • Ensure the developer complies with all local regulations and has the necessary approvals from authorities like the Dubai Land Department (DLD) or the Abu Dhabi Department of Municipalities and Transport.
  6. Innovative Design and Sustainability:

    • Developers who focus on innovative design and sustainable practices are often more attractive to modern buyers.
    • Look for features like energy-efficient systems, smart home technology, and eco-friendly materials.

Pros of Investing in UAE Real Estate

  1. Strategic Location:

    • The UAE's location makes it a hub for business and tourism, attracting a diverse population and increasing demand for real estate.
  2. Tax Benefits:

    • The UAE offers a tax-free environment for property owners, which can be a significant advantage for investors.
  3. High Rental Yields:

    • The UAE, particularly Dubai, is known for offering high rental yields compared to other global cities.
  4. Infrastructure and Amenities:

    • The UAE is known for its world-class infrastructure and amenities, enhancing the living experience and property value.
  5. Regulatory Framework:

    • The UAE has a well-established regulatory framework for real estate, providing protection and transparency for investors.
